Explanation: 

Detailed explanation-1: -Basophils are the rarest granulocytes and represent less than 1% of peripheral blood leukocytes.

Detailed explanation-2: -Basophils are one of the several kinds of white blood cells you have in your body. These blood cells make up less than 1% of all of your circulating white blood cells and are the least abundant in all mammals. Basophils are a part of your immune system and are created inside of your bone marrow.

Detailed explanation-3: -Neutrophils are the most abundant white blood cell in circulation. They are chemically drawn to bacteria (by cytokines) and migrate through tissue toward infection sites. Neutrophils are phagocytic (ie they engulf and destroy target cells).
